Study description phenotypic data on assemblages of cultural artefacts and various organic species over time

Research sample species data: temporal data on the phenotypes of 10 species.
cultural data: the songs that entered the U.S. Billboard Hot 100, 1960–2010; American, Irish, and English novels published between 1840
and 1890; the articles published in the British Medical Journal, 1960–2008; car models sold in the USA, 1950–2010. Our samples of these
populations consist of 17,094 unique songs27, 2,203 novels that were collected by the Stanford Literary Lab in 201142, 170,577 clinical
articles and 2,210 car models.

Sampling strategy The species data were obtained from the literature, the sampling strategy is unique to each study and generally unknown.
The cultural data were mostly collected by us. For pop music, clinical articles and car models, these samples comprise at least 80% of the
study population; for novels our sample is an unknown, but much smaller, fraction of the population.
